Report: Bears are 'optimistic' Rome Odunze will be able to play vs. Browns

Related Topics: Rome Odunze, Chicago Bears

The playoff odds say Sunday's game against the Cleveland Browns is a big one for the Chicago Bears, with a 29 percent swing based on the outcome, according to Pro Football Focus. So having as many hands on deck as possible will be critical, and there's some positive news on that front.

According to ESPN's Jeremy Fowler, the Bears are optimistic that wide receiver Rome Odunze will be able to suit up on Sunday.

Odunze missed the Bears' Week 14 loss to the Green Bay Packers due to a lingering foot issue that had landed him on the injury report on basically a weekly basis going back to October.
